Many EMBOSS programs are now able to output their results in a standard report format – you can change the report format used by putting ‚-rformat name‘ on the command-line, where ’name‘ is the name of one of the standard report formats. Command line Once EMBOSS is installed and configured, type the name of an application at a Unix prompt (the command line) to run that application. Any required values that you have not already given on the command-line will be prompted for automatically. The EMBOSS command syntax follows normal UNIX command conventions.
